Availability of the registration document
Affine's 2015 Registration document (Document de référence) was filed on 06
April 2016 with the French Financial Market Authority (Autorité des Marchés
Financiers, hereinafter "AMF").
This document is available to the public in accordance with the terms of
relevant legislation and regulations. It may be consulted on the Affine website
www.affine.fr and on that of the AMF www.amf-france.org.
ABOUT AFFINE GROUP
Affine is a real estate company specialised in commercial property. At the end
of 2015, it directly owned 47 buildings with a total value of EUR514m, excluding
transfer taxes, for a total floor area of 372,800 sqm. The firm owns office
properties (62%), retail properties (24%) and warehouses and industrial premises
(14%). Its assets are distributed more or less equally between Ile-de France and
the other French regions.
Affine is also the major shareholder (49.5%) of Banimmo, a Belgian property
repositioning company with operations in Belgium and France. At the end of 2015,
Banimmo had total assets of 18 office and commercial buildings, with a value of
EUR350m (transfer taxes included).
Total Group assets are EUR897m (including transfer taxes).
In 2003, Affine opted for French real estate investment trust (SIIC) status. The
Affine share is listed on NYSE Euronext Paris (ticker: IML FP/BTTP.PA; ISIN
code: FR0000036105) and admitted to the deferred settlement system (long only).
It is included in the CAC Mid&Small, SIIC IEIF and EPRA indexes. Banimmo is also
listed on NYSE Euronext.
